Overview
- Description: For cable entry and routing or for installation of a power distribution system. Fixed to the top of the enclosure by four M12 screws. Available in 200 mm and 300 mm heights. The enclosure roof plate CCR can be used to close the top. For lifti
- Side panels: MCUP supplied as an accessory.
- Material: Frame in 1.75 mm steel plate, panels in 1.35 mm steel plate.
- Finish: RAL 7035 structured powder coating.
- Protection: Complies with IP55.
- Pack quantity: 1 piece with front and back panels including mounting accessories (without roof plate).
- Top extension frame for mild steel combinable floor standing enclosures
- The frame creates additional space at the top of the enclosure with integrated hole patterns and allows segregation if required
- The frame can be segregated from the enclosure which creates extra space for hazardous components, for example main busbars
- Standard accessories can be mounted within the frame thanks to the universal hole pattern allowing accessories to be easily mounted, e.g. busbar supports

This guide provides instructions for mounting the MCU3106R5 controller, including hardware identification and torque specifications. It also covers options for bayed configurations and alternative fixations.
Tools needed:
Torque wrench, Socket wrenches (8mm, 10mm, 13mm, 18mm/19mm for M12), Torx screwdriver (T25, T30 bits)
Supplies needed:
M12x20 bolts (A), M12 nuts (B), M8 nuts (C, D), M8x16 bolts (E), M6x12 bolts (F), 4.5x8 screws (G), M5x10 bolts (H), M6 nuts (J), Gaskets (K, L), CCI06 brackets (optional, for bayed variant), CNT05 fixation (optional, for alternative fixation)
- Prepare for MCU Mounting
Identify the specific mounting hardware required based on the MCU width (e.g., components for MCU>=1000 wide). Gather all necessary bolts, nuts, screws, and gaskets as listed in the Ref. Pic. Qty. tables. Safety Warning: Ensure the gaskets (K, L) are correctly positioned outside the corner holes of the MCU unit.
- Secure the MCU using Primary Fixation Points
Position the MCU in the desired mounting location. Install the M12x20 bolts (A) and M12 nuts (B), tightening them to a torque of 15-20Nm. Install the M8x16 bolts (E) and M8 nuts (C, D), tightening them to a torque of 8-10Nm. Install the M6x12 bolts (F) as indicated in the main diagram, applying a torque of 10-15Nm for the larger F and 4-5Nm for the smaller F. Install the M5x10 bolts (H), M6 nuts (J), and 4.5x8 screws (G), tightening them to a torque of 4-5Nm. Verify all primary fixation points are securely fastened to their specified torque values.
- Consider Bayed or Alternative Fixation (Optional)
For Bayed Variant: If connecting multiple MCU units, order CCI06 brackets separately. Use T25 screws and 4.5x8 screws to attach the brackets, ensuring a stable connection between the units. For Alternative Fixation: If using the CNT05 alternative fixation, order CNT05 separately. Secure it using T25 screws and 4.5x8 screws, applying a torque of 4.5-5Nm.

What is nVent's warranty policy?
nVent offers a standard 18-month warranty from invoicing date for most automation products, covering defects in workmanship and materials. The warranty requires proper transportation, handling, storage, and installation within specified environmental conditions. Warranty coverage includes repair or replacement at nVent's discretion, with certain conditions such as authorized service repairs and operation within designed capacity limits.
